How a search engine works:
- More than 100 factors
- Information based
- Exact Phrase: are your keywords found as an exact phrase in any pages?
- Adjacency: How close are your keywords to each other?
- Weighting: How many times do keywords appear in the page?
The next one is
- Popularity
- External links (also known as back links, in links or inbound links)
- How many links point to the page?
Where do they come from? Why do they link to you?
- Social Buzz, online PR, social bookmarking, Twitter

What you need to do
Make sure your articles have
- 1. Main Heading (H1)
- 2. Secondary Headings (H2)
- 3. Tertiary headings (H3)
- 4. Use of bold
- 5. Internal Links – related articles
- 6. Pages (products, articles, news)
- 7. Images – USAGE OF Attributes

Conclusion
What you should do is go into your PHP and all the anchor texts that have ‘Read more, previous or next article’ ‘more information’ ‘privacy policy’ etc makes them no follow. The good juicy articles, titles, make them do follow. Use ALT for every button you have on your site including and especially your navigation bar.
